Cost of a TV remote

Depending on the brand you choose, the cost of a TV remote can range from $9 to $150 or more. Most of these remotes are simple push-button controls that control your cable box, television, and DVD player. The price ranges from $9 to $25 for a basic push-button model to $50 to $150 for a high-end touch-screen remote with a digital display. A higher-end universal remote will also work with many other brands of televisions.

Televisions first became popular in the 1940s, but the first remote was not released until the 1950s. In 1950, the first television remote was called the Zenith Lazy Bones. It had a long wire connecting it to the TV box, which many people would trip over. The remote contained two buttons that spun in a circle, and could change channels or turn the television on or off.
